About the Registered Nurse Role:
You will provide specialized nursing care in the client’s private residence, focusing on respiratory management, personal care, and maintaining clinical stability.
Responsibilities of Registered Nurse:
- Provide full nursing oversight for a ventilator/trach-dependent ALS client
- Perform trach suctioning, vent checks, and airway management
- Monitor respiratory and overall condition, promptly addressing any changes
- Administer medications and tube feedings as ordered
- Assist with transfers, positioning, and activities of daily living
- Maintain accurate documentation and clear communication with family and care team
- Ensure a clean and safe home care environment
